Solution for v^2=18v equation:


Simplifying
v2 = 18v

Solving
v2 = 18v

Solving for variable 'v'.

Reorder the terms:
-18v + v2 = 18v + -18v

Combine like terms: 18v + -18v = 0
-18v + v2 = 0

Factor out the Greatest Common Factor (GCF), 'v'.
v(-18 + v) = 0

Subproblem 1

Set the factor 'v' equal to zero and attempt to solve: Simplifying v = 0 Solving v = 0 Move all terms containing v to the left, all other terms to the right. Simplifying v = 0

Subproblem 2

Set the factor '(-18 + v)' equal to zero and attempt to solve: Simplifying -18 + v = 0 Solving -18 + v = 0 Move all terms containing v to the left, all other terms to the right. Add '18' to each side of the equation. -18 + 18 + v = 0 + 18 Combine like terms: -18 + 18 = 0 0 + v = 0 + 18 v = 0 + 18 Combine like terms: 0 + 18 = 18 v = 18 Simplifying v = 18

Solution

v = {0, 18}
